Dhaka, Apr 20 (V7N)- The Executive Committee of the National Economic Council (ECNEC) has approved 16 major development projects involving an estimated cost of Tk 24,247.24 crore.
The approval came during the ECNEC meeting held on Sunday at the NEC conference room of the Planning Commission, chaired by Principal Advisor and ECNEC Chairperson Professor Dr. Muhammad Yunus.
Of the total project cost:
-
Government funding amounts to Tk 3,101.34 crore
-
Project loans account for Tk 16,719.73 crore
-
Organizational (own) funding is Tk 4,426.17 crore
